# 1. The Evolving Landscape of Data Analysis

The field of data analysis is constantly evolving, driven by advancements in technology and changing business needs. One of the most significant trends is the increasing importance of real-time data processing. Traditional data analysis focused on batch processing, where data was collected, stored, and analyzed at regular intervals. However, real-time data processing allows for immediate insights and actions, making it an invaluable tool for businesses that need to respond quickly to market changes.

Another trend is the integration of machine learning and artificial intelligence (AI) in data analysis. Machine learning algorithms can automatically learn from data and improve their performance over time, making them ideal for complex, high-dimensional datasets. As AI continues to advance, it is becoming more accessible and easier to implement, making it a crucial skill for data analysts.

# 2. Innovations in Data Analysis Tools and Techniques

With the rapid advancement of technology, new tools and techniques are continually emerging to help data analysts process and analyze data more efficiently. One such innovation is the rise of cloud computing platforms, which offer scalable resources and advanced analytics tools. Cloud-based platforms like Amazon Web Services (AWS) and Google Cloud Platform (GCP) provide powerful tools for data storage, processing, and visualization, making it easier for analysts to manage large datasets.

Another exciting development is the use of open-source data analysis tools like Python and R. These tools offer a wide range of libraries and packages that can be customized to meet specific needs. For example, Python’s Pandas library is excellent for data manipulation, while R’s ggplot2 package is ideal for creating complex visualizations. The open-source nature of these tools means that they are constantly being updated and improved by a community of developers.

# 3. Preparing for Future Developments in Data Analysis

As we look to the future, several emerging trends will shape the data analysis landscape. One of the most significant is the increasing focus on ethical data analysis. With the rise of data breaches and privacy concerns, it is crucial for analysts to understand and adhere to ethical standards. This includes obtaining informed consent, ensuring data privacy, and avoiding bias in data collection and analysis.

Another important development is the growing importance of data literacy. As data becomes more prevalent in decision-making processes, it is essential for individuals across all levels of an organization to understand basic data analysis concepts. This can be achieved through training programs and workshops that teach key skills such as data visualization, statistical analysis, and data storytelling.
